Observation details
Heard it and then recorded with Merlin Bird id app. Sound was just one of its calls, 2 short, deep/dry notes. I recorded it, but it doesn't come through very well. Saw small, dark wren shaped bird with the tail lifted upright and sort of twitching back and forth, low in the cordgrass just off the walking path between mudflats and pond. There was barely any light, this was just after sunset. Recording has Pied-billed Grebe first, Sedge Wren comes in the first time at 6 seconds and again at about 20 seconds.
